Air Liquide Electronics innovative electronic materials respond to increasingly challenging customer demands for improved mobility, connectivity, computing power and energy consumption. We offer ultra pure carrier gases, a wide range of specialty gases and advanced precursor molecules, enabling equipment for safe distribution, purification and on-line purity control. On site, manufacturers rely on our expertise in providing full management of these gases, advanced molecules and equipment and in helping to continuously improve production processes.

Air Liquide Electronics is looking for a knowledgeable industrial instrumentation and electrical technician to offer technical, maintenance, and diagnostic support to our gas production facilities. We are looking for a team member who values high-performance standards and is eager to advance the reliability of our systems. Must be able to lift 50 lbs, capable of working at elevated heights, and willing to respond to on-call needs.

Responsibilities

  • Support the safe operation and maintenance of all I&E systems to ensure a secure environment for all.

  • Resolve and refine plant instrument, electrical, and control system needs to maintain optimal performance.

  • Perform analyzer calibrations and care as required to support technical precision.

  • Carry out work orders, identify opportunities for corrective maintenance, and maintain detailed PM records within the Maximo CMMS.

  • Guide and support I&E project implementation, ensuring alignment with project goals and quality standards.

  • Contribute suggestions to advance plant safety, efficiency, and quality through proactive problem-solving.

  • Support and align with all safety, health, and environmental procedures for the well-being of the team.

  • Support and align with all process safety management (PSM) practices.

  • Perform job functions to support the reliable, in-spec, and timely delivery of gases to our customers.

  • Assist in the thoughtful development and maintenance of standard operating procedures.

  • Support additional facility needs in collaboration with the Plant Manager or Maintenance Coordinator.
